A theatre company has 300 season tickets subscribers. The board of directors has decided to raise the price of a season ticket from the current price of $400. A survey of the subscribers has determined that, for every $20 increase in price, 10 subscribes would not renew their season tickets. Create a quadratic model(equation) and use completing the square to determine what price would maximize the revenue from the season tickets?​
